I copied two ISO files into the /cobblernfs directory...
CentOS-5.2-i386-netinstall.iso
win2003ent.iso
After copy I ran as root:
cobbler image add --name=CentOS-5.2 --file=/cobblernfs/CentOS-5.2-i386-netinstall.iso --image-type=iso
cobbler image add --name=Windows_Server_2003 --file=/cobblernfs/win2003ent.iso --image-type=iso
In the web gui i can now see the new additions in the drop down for "Operating System", but when I turn the VM on I never get the ability to click over to the Console viewer. After a few seconds it powers itself back off. In tasks I get the following...
Action: start_vm
State: failed
User: ovirtadmin
Message: Call to function virStoragePoolDefineXML failed
Any ideas on how to get it to properly boot to one of those ISOs? I also tried a "cobbler sync" no workie. Side question.... how can I remove a cobbler entry after it's been added to the drop down list?
